PHP/JAVASCRIPT

Fermé
X - 27 mars 2009 à 11:00
NookZ Messages postés 2138 Date d'inscription jeudi 29 janvier 2009 Statut Membre Dernière intervention 7 mars 2013 - 28 mars 2009 à 14:57
Bonjour,

comment je peut fair appel à un doc .js?
include ne resolut pas le problème.
merci
A voir également:

5 réponses

NookZ Messages postés 2138 Date d'inscription jeudi 29 janvier 2009 Statut Membre Dernière intervention 7 mars 2013 513
27 mars 2009 à 11:05
<script src="doc.js" type="text/javascript"></script> dans le <head> de la page permet d'inclure le fichier js à la page
0
Utilisateur anonyme
27 mars 2009 à 11:06
As tu pensé à ajouter cette ligne de code dans ton HTML :

<script type="text/javascript" src="monfichier.js"></script>
0
il faut le mettre dans ton header html

comme ca:

<html>
<header>
<script type="text/javascript" src="script.js"></script>
</header>
<body>
</body>
</html>
0
salut,
je met tous le code dans le code html

<script language="javascript" type="text/javascript">
function controle(){
if((form.a.value=="")&&(form.b.value=="")){
alert ("Il faut remplir les deux premiers champs"); form.b.focus();}
}
</script>

</head>
<body >
<form action="connect.php" method="post" name="form">
<h1><center> Configurateur <img src="2.jpg" /></center></h1><BR /><BR /><BR />
<table border="2" align="center" width="100%" height="100%">
<tr><td>Niveau d'Administration </td><td><select name="a">
<option value="0">0</option>
<option value="2">2</option>
<option value="3">3</option></select></td></tr>
<tr><td>Nombre des ports RJ45 10/1000</td><td><input type="text" name="b" /></td></tr>
<tr><td>Nombre des ports Gigabits Ethernet</td><td><input type="text" name="c" /></td></tr>
<tr><td>Nombre des ports FO 100 base FX</td><td><input type="text" name="d" /></td></tr>
<tr><td>Nombre des porst FO 1000 base SX </td><td><input type="text" name="e" /></td></tr>
<tr><td>Nombre des ports FO 1000 base LX</td><td><input type="text" name="f" /></td></tr>
<tr><td>Fond de Panier</td><td><input type="text" name="g" /></td></tr></table><br><br>
<center>

<input type="submit" value="Valider" id="Valider" onclick="controle()" />
<input type="reset" value="Effacer" />
</center>
</form>
</body>
</html>

merci
0
NookZ Messages postés 2138 Date d'inscription jeudi 29 janvier 2009 Statut Membre Dernière intervention 7 mars 2013 513 > X
27 mars 2009 à 11:21
et donc, quel est le problème?
0
X > NookZ Messages postés 2138 Date d'inscription jeudi 29 janvier 2009 Statut Membre Dernière intervention 7 mars 2013
27 mars 2009 à 11:30
salut

le controle js ne foncionne plus.
0
NookZ Messages postés 2138 Date d'inscription jeudi 29 janvier 2009 Statut Membre Dernière intervention 7 mars 2013 513 > X
27 mars 2009 à 11:31
<input type="submit" value="Valider" id="Valider" onclick="controle()" />
à modifier en

<input type="button" value="Valider" id="Valider" onclick="controle()" />
0
X > NookZ Messages postés 2138 Date d'inscription jeudi 29 janvier 2009 Statut Membre Dernière intervention 7 mars 2013
27 mars 2009 à 11:49
Salut le controle fonctionne mais l'acces à la base des données devient infonctionnel.
pourquoi?
0
NookZ Messages postés 2138 Date d'inscription jeudi 29 janvier 2009 Statut Membre Dernière intervention 7 mars 2013 513
27 mars 2009 à 11:54
Oui j'ai enlevé le submit du formulaire donc il faut faire :
<script language="javascript" type="text/javascript">
function controle(){
if((form.a.value=="")&&(form.b.value=="")){
alert ("Il faut remplir les deux premiers champs"); form.b.focus();}
}
else {
document.forms["form"].submit();
}
</script>
0
mem si ajoute:

else {
document.forms["form"].submit();
}


le problème reste inchanché c a d rien ne se produit.
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
NookZ Messages postés 2138 Date d'inscription jeudi 29 janvier 2009 Statut Membre Dernière intervention 7 mars 2013 513
28 mars 2009 à 14:57
ça ne marche pas dans le cas où a et b sont remplis c'est bien ça?
si oui alors remplace par form.submit();
0